--- Comment #23 from Greg V <greg at unrelenting.technology> ---
There's a much better solution than 70-no-bitmaps.conf. Much, much better.

DO NOT INSTALL THIS GARBAGE IN THE FIRST PLACE!

Most people get it via the xorg-fonts metaport. So either its dependency on the
bitmap fonts should be removed, or everything (well, xorg, metisse and
tightvnc) should depend on xorg-fonts-truetype instead of xorg-fonts.

This is what (good) Linux distros have been doing.
